If the trees are still standing, don't cut them. Let the dozer push the whole tree over. Your hole will be much smaller, digging up stumps sucks. Hire someone that knows how to push and leave your top soil.

Most people will likely recommend oats wheat and clover mixture of some form. Need to do a soil test to make sure your soil is okay and get recommendations for lime and fertilizer so you make sure the plants that grow will attract deer.

Plant wheat, clover...find a Biologic type you like...play with it have fun...Theres TONs if info out there...but be smart...The Tecomate stuff is Ok, but way over priced...Try Pennington seed site...Mossy Oak Biologic etc
Keep in mind most of the Biologic turnip type stuff doesn't get hit hard till its had a few frosts...
Rye looks pretty...but it nothing for nutrition for deer...
Bucks like strips more than big open stuff...they want to be close to cover...
